Description from Wikipedia

Cycloneritimorpha (nerites and false-limpets) is a clade of land snails, freshwater snails, and sea snails. These are gastropod molluscs within the larger clade Neritimorpha. 14 of the families in the clade are still extant, and 8 of the families are extinct.
